The iliac crest represents the curved, superior margin of the ilium, which is a part of the pelvis. If you place your hands on your waist, you're likely resting them on the iliac crest. The question regarding the level of the iliac crest in relation to the vertebrae is concerned with identifying the position of the iliac crest in reference to the spinal column.
When aligning the iliac crest with the spinal vertebrae, it generally corresponds with the fourth lumbar vertebra (L4).
